The House has passed the Lawsuit Abuse Reduction Act (LARA), a bill sponsored by Representative Lamar Smith (R., TX) that would penalize attorneys and law firms that file frivolous lawsuits. It would also require that a plaintiffs' principal place of business or residence be in the same district where the lawsuit is filed, a measure that industry groups say would prevent "forum shopping," in which plaintiffs seek out court districts that have a tendency to rule against corporate defendants.
